Built to withstand extreme temperatures, water, dust, shocks, and drops, rugged tablets are far more durable than traditional consumer tablets. Their tough exteriors, reinforced screens, and sealed ports make them ideal for harsh working conditions—from construction sites and manufacturing floors to oil rigs and disaster response zones.
One of the key sectors benefiting from rugged tablet applications is the logistics and transportation industry. Equipped with GPS, barcode scanners, and wireless connectivity, rugged tablets enable drivers and field personnel to manage real-time tracking, inventory updates, and route optimization—even in remote or rugged terrains.
In public safety and emergency services, rugged tablets provide first responders with access to mission-critical data. Firefighters, police officers, and paramedics use them to communicate with dispatch centers, view building layouts, and update case reports on the go, ensuring faster, more informed decisions in life-threatening situations.
Construction and engineering teams rely heavily on rugged tablets for on-site project management. These tablets can run CAD drawings, access BIM models, and handle real-time collaboration software, all while enduring dust, rain, and accidental drops. With touchscreens that can be operated with gloves and sunlight-readable displays, they are built for demanding job sites.
In field service and utility maintenance, rugged tablets serve as mobile workstations, allowing technicians to record inspections, submit reports, and access digital manuals directly from the field. This significantly boosts efficiency and reduces paperwork.
The healthcare industry is also adopting rugged tablets in environments that demand strict hygiene and continuous operation. With antimicrobial coatings and easy-to-disinfect surfaces, these devices are used in hospitals and labs for patient data entry, diagnostics, and mobile charting.
